Apple’s Shazam acquisition expected to be approved in EU after investigation

Despite announcing plans to buy Shazam last December, Apple still doesn’t own the music recognition service due to pending regulatory approval in Europe. With the deadline for an investigation into the acquisition set for September 4, Reuters is reporting that a decision in favor of Apple is likely.
Concept: Reimagining Apple’s Mall of America retail store

Since the introduction of a new retail design language in 2015, Apple has remodeled or moved well over 60 of its existing stores in order to better serve the growing demand for Apple products and customer support. The majority of these refreshed stores have been among the earliest opened, some dating back to the start of Apple’s in-house retail efforts in 2001. Surprisingly, one of the last early stores remaining relatively unchanged and in dire need of expansion is located in Bloomington’s Mall of America.
‘iPhone xx’ reference found in Xcode 10 ahead of 2018 iPhone lineup debut

We’re likely just three weeks away from Apple unveiling three new flagship iPhones, but there’s still plenty of mystery about the new lineup. A new reference discovered in Apple’s Xcode 10 software may acknowledge the existence of at least one of those new models.

Security researchers show how attackers targeting Airmail for Mac could get a copy of all your emails

Security researchers at Versprite have identified security flaws in Airmail for Mac that can expose private data, including an entire account’s email database. The attack requires a user to open a maliciously-crafted email and tap a link inside the message. With a combination of technical exploit and phishing attack, it seems like a significant problem.

Comment: Fortnite isn’t coming to Apple TV, but that’s just the latest tvOS gaming letdown

Earlier today, a spelunking developer discovered code within Fortnite that seemingly hinted the hit-game was soon making its way to Apple TV. Subsequently, Epic Games shot down those hopes, saying the code mention of tvOS is the result of “general Unreal Engine support.”
While Fortnite might not be coming to tvOS anytime soon, today’s excitement only underscores the potential of gaming on tvOS…
